A person who has a degree in nutrition; plans and manages diets.

Explanation:
The main idea is the professional role tied to formal credentials in nutrition. A person who has a degree in nutrition and plans and manages diets fits the role of a dietitian, a health professional trained to assess nutritional needs, design individualized or group diet plans, and oversee nutrition care in various settings. This title reflects both education and the regulated scope of practice for nutrition planning and management. A nutritionist can be a broader term for someone who studies nutrition but isn’t always licensed or standardized in practice. A chef focuses on food preparation rather than clinical diet planning, and dietician is a common spelling variant, though the widely accepted professional title is dietitian.
